Logitech gets mouse house in freewheeling order E-mail
by Stan Beer   
Friday, 25 August 2006
A new mouse design from peripherals maker Logitech, called the MX Revolution, enables users to use new controls that enable them to scroll through documents quickly and zoom in and out of images and documents with a click.

The first control, which is being described as revolutionary by observers, enables users to spin the scroll wheel, called MicroGear Precision Scroll Wheel for several seconds, allowing them to scroll through thousands of lines of text automatically. The mouse also has a second thumb wheel that can be used for zooming or toggling between active applications.

Finally, the coup de grace is a feature that enables users to highlight words and do a one click web search on them.

While I can't personally see the benefit of scrolling through tens of thousands of lines text that I'll never read, no doubt there are many users that will find the functions useful.

Logitech has also released a smaller version of its new device for notebooks called the VX. {moscomment}
